Transaction 58d76d697142cb9abdc1791706946f12c961f4eed3717f3b06e402a75400d019

1 Input
2 Outputs
  • 58d76d697142cb9abdc1791706946f12c961f4eed3717f3b06e402a75400d019:0
  • value  1000000
    address  mhK5qLzwypNvuNERXctuuAPMrftfXaDuGB
  • 58d76d697142cb9abdc1791706946f12c961f4eed3717f3b06e402a75400d019:1
  • value  2099666
    address  2N6uhKf7Z6dR6kRYCabzmTsbcpmKT5HVek3